The State of Connecticut, Department of Social Services (DSS) – is accepting applications for one (1) Accountant position located in Hartford, CT.
The State of Connecticut, Department of Social Services is seeking a dedicated, detail-oriented professional to join our Division of Fiscal Services Budget Unit as an Accountant. In this role, you will play a key part in supporting the agency’s financial operations by maintaining accurate records, analyzing financial data, and contributing to sound fiscal management practices that directly impact programs serving communities across the state.
As an Accountant, you will be responsible for handling complex journal entries, preparing financial statements, and interpreting accounting records to ensure accuracy and compliance. You will collaborate with senior staff on the development and implementation of accounting procedures and systems, while also supporting budget management activities through analysis of program proposals, expenditure projections, and monthly reporting.
This position offers the opportunity to engage in a wide range of fiscal responsibilities, including monitoring grant program finances, reviewing expenditures for compliance, and providing technical assistance to program partners. You will also contribute to improving accounting controls and business practices, utilize electronic data processing systems for financial reporting and analysis, and may oversee certain bookkeeping or accounts functions. About the Department of Social Services:
The State of Connecticut, Department of Social Services (DSS) delivers and funds a wide range of programs and services as Connecticut’s multi-faceted health and human services agency. DSS services about 1 million residents of all ages in all 169 Connecticut cities and towns. We support the basic needs of children, families, older and other adults, including persons with disabilities.
